  • Abstract
    A new scheme of dynamic group blind signature based on elliptic curve discrete logarithm problem (ECDLP) which extends the dynamic group blind signature and the knowledge signature to the elliptic curve cyclic group is generalized. The scheme runs in time slice manner and can be proved security with zero knowledge proof. It supports the dynamic addition and deletion of the group members freely. And the length of signature and computational effort for signing and verifying are independent on both the number of group members and the deleted members. So the security and efficiency are enhanced.
